Как встроить ссылку в UITextView для iphone - PullRequest
6 голосов
/ 15 июня 2009

Мне интересно, можно ли поместить гиперссылку в UITextView, которая откроет сафари и приведет пользователя на веб-страницу И если так, как я могу это сделать.

Заранее спасибо за помощь.

Ответы [ 3 ]

17 голосов
/ 08 ноября 2009

Да, вы можете установить свойство dataDetectorTypes для UITextView в UIDataDetectorTypeLink.

4 голосов
/ 15 июня 2009

К сожалению, в данный момент нет, поскольку нет атрибутов, которые вы можете прикрепить к тексту.

У вас есть несколько вариантов

1) Вместо этого используйте UIWebView.

2) Если текст находится в известной позиции, вы можете наложить кнопку на координаты. Вот как Twitterific на iPhone делает ссылки,

0 голосов
/ 15 июня 2009

Вам следует взглянуть на класс TTStyledText из фреймворка Three20 Джо Хьюитта.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...